PayPal Posts $8.68B Revenue in Q2 2026 Amid $53B Takeover Bid from Stripe and Advent.

Image
PayPal has released its financial results for the second quarter of 2026, delivering steady growth across core payment metrics. Net revenue rose 5% year-over-year to $8.682 billion, while Total Payment Volume (TPV) jumped 10% to $486.448 billion. The fintech giant reported a GAAP net income of $1.104 billion for the quarter. Operational engagement saw solid momentum, with total payment transactions increasing 8% year-over-year to 6.8 billion. Transaction frequency reached an average of 60.0 transactions per active account, supported by a global active account base of 439 million. However, the headline story of the quarter remains a major acquisition approach. Rival payment processor Stripe, in partnership with private equity firm Advent International, submitted an unsolicited $53 billion buyout offer to acquire PayPal in its entirety. Inside Stripe Massive Ruby Migration: Formatting 25 Million Lines of Code with Rust In 2024, engineers Fable Tales and Anna Mason from Stripe embarked on a monumental task: standardizing the formatting of what is likely the world's largest Ruby codebase. Spanning over 62,213 files and 25 million lines of code , the repository lacked a unified style, leading to inconsistent "handwriting" across their global engineering team. The Failure of Traditional Tools Stripe’s journey toward a unified format was riddled with obstacles. Their previous attempt using prettier-ruby failed due to performance bottlenecks; the tool was too slow for a codebase of this magnitude, and extra-large files often caused it to crash. Meanwhile, RuboCop , while excellent for linting, proved insufficient as a primary formatter due to its complex configuration, which often led to inconsistent setups among different developers. Cloudflare Unlocks "Autopilot" for AI Agents: From Account Creation to Deployment Cloudflare has announced a major leap in supporting the AI Agent ecosystem. Agents can now automate tasks that previously required manual human intervention, including setting up Cloudflare accounts, purchasing domains, and deploying applications all handled autonomously from the Agent’s side. Bridging the Gap Between Code and Infrastructure While AI coding assistants have become incredibly capable at writing software, three core "cloud hurdles" typically still require a human touch: Account creation, payment processing, and API token management. Cloudflare’s new initiative aims to eliminate these bottlenecks. Under this new framework, the human’s role is reduced to simply clicking "Authorize" and "Accept Terms of Service."
